What is Saudi Arabian Mining Co EBIT?

Saudi Arabian Mining Co's ear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T) for the three months ended in Mar. 2024 was ﷼2,162 Mil. Its ear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T) for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2024 was ﷼5,732 Mil.

EBIT or Operating Income is linked to Return on Capital for both regular definition and Joel Greenblatt's definition. Saudi Arabian Mining Co's annualized ROC %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 was 6.85%. Saudi Arabian Mining Co's annualized ROC (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 was 10.65%.

EBIT is also linked to Joel Greenblatt's definition of earnings yield. Saudi Arabian Mining Co's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 was 2.76%.

Saudi Arabian Mining Co EBIT Calculation

EBIT, sometimes also called Earnings Before Interest and Taxes, is a measure of a firm's profit that includes all expenses except interest and income tax expenses. It is the difference between operating revenues and operating expenses. When a firm does not have non-operating income, then Operating Income is sometimes used as a synonym for EBIT and operating profit.

E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2024 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was ﷼5,732 Mil.

Saudi Arabian Mining Co  (SAU:1211) EBIT Explanation

1. EBIT or Operating Income is linked to Return on Capital for both regular definition and Joel Greenblatt's definition.

Saudi Arabian Mining Co's annualized ROC %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 is calculated as:

ROC % (Q: Mar. 2024 )
=NOPAT/Average Invested Capital
=Operating Income * ( 1 - Tax Rate % )/( (Invested Capital (Q: Dec. 2023 ) + Invested Capital (Q: Mar. 2024 ))/ count )
=7425.356 * ( 1 - 15.56% )/( (92388.143 + 90737.72)/ 2 )
=6269.9706064/91562.9315
=6.85 %

where

Invested Capital(Q: Dec. 2023 )
=Total Assets -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ense - Excess Cash
=Total Assets -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ense - (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ities - max(0, Total Current Liabilities - Total Current Assets+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ities))
=111873.624 - 4997.805 - ( 15230.182 - max(0, 14722.72 - 29210.396+15230.182))
=92388.143

Invested Capital(Q: Mar. 2024 )
=Total Assets -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ense - Excess Cash
=Total Assets -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ense - (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ities - max(0, Total Current Liabilities - Total Current Assets+Cash, Cash Equivalents, Marketable Securities))
=112746.028 - 5431.763 - ( 16576.545 - max(0, 12903.792 - 30244.4+16576.545))
=90737.72

Note: The Operating Income data used here is four times the quarterly (Mar. 2024) data.

2. Joel Greenblatt's definition of Return on Capital:

Saudi Arabian Mining Co's annualized ROC (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2024 is calculated as:

ROC (Joel Greenblatt) %(Q: Mar. 2024 )
=EBIT/Average of (Net fixed Assets + Net Working Capital)
=EBIT/Average of (Property, Plant and Equipment+Net Working Capital)
     Q: Dec. 2023  Q: Mar. 2024
=EBIT/( ( (Property, Plant and Equipment + Net Working Capital) + (Property, Plant and Equipment + Net Working Capital) )/ count )
=8646.6/( ( (77961.738 + max(3174.075, 0)) + (77846.802 + max(3358.544, 0)) )/ 2 )
=8646.6/( ( 81135.813 + 81205.346 )/ 2 )
=8646.6/81170.5795
=10.65 %

where Working Capital is:

Working Capital(Q: Dec. 2023 )
=(Accounts Receivable + Total Inventories + Other Current Assets) - (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ense + Defer. Rev. + Other Current Liabilities)
=(5071.547 + 7200.234 + 1196.6) - (4997.805 + 0 + 5296.501)
=3174.075

Working Capital(Q: Mar. 2024 )
=(Accounts Receivable + Total Inventories + Other Current Assets) - (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ense + Defer. Rev. + Other Current Liabilities)
=(5688.876 + 7165.692 + 813.287) - (5431.763 + 0 + 4877.548)
=3358.544

When net working capital is negative, 0 is used.

Note: The EBIT data used here is four times the quarterly (Mar. 2024) EBIT data.

3. It is also linked to Joel Greenblatt's definition of Earnings Yield:

Saudi Arabian Mining Co's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% for today is calculated as:

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) %=EBIT (TTM)/Enterprise Value (Q: Mar. 2024 )
=5731.607/208031.607
=2.76 %

Saudi Arabian Mining Co, along with its subsidiaries, is involved in the development of mineral resources in Saudi Arabia. Its activities include mining of gold, phosphate rock, bauxite, low-grade bauxite, kaolin, and magnesite. It carries out its mining activities at Mahd Ad-Dahab, Bulghah, Al-Amar, Sukhaybarat, As Suq, Ad Duwayhi, Al-Jalamid, Al-Khabra, Az Zabirah, Al-Ghazallah, and Al-Ba'itha mines. It operates through various segments such as phosphate, aluminum, precious & base metals, and corporate. Its geographical segments are Europe, Spain, and the Indian Subcontinent.
